    * KIWAY Milestone A): Make major modules into DLL/DSOs. · 2c67c3ff
    Dick Hollenbeck authored
    !   The initial testing of this commit should be done using a Debug build so that
        all the wxASSERT()s are enabled.  Also, be sure and keep enabled the
        USE_KIWAY_DLLs option.  The tree won't likely build without it.  Turning it
        off is senseless anyways.  If you want stable code, go back to a prior version,
        the one tagged with "stable".
    
    *   Relocate all functionality out of the wxApp derivative into more finely
        targeted purposes:
        a) DLL/DSO specific
        b) PROJECT specific
        c) EXE or process specific
        d) configuration file specific data
        e) configuration file manipulations functions.
    
        All of this functionality was blended into an extremely large wxApp derivative
        and that was incompatible with the desire to support multiple concurrently
        loaded DLL/DSO's ("KIFACE")s and multiple concurrently open projects.
        An amazing amount of organization come from simply sorting each bit of
        functionality into the proper box.
    
    *   Switch to wxConfigBase from wxConfig everywhere except instantiation.
    *   Add classes KIWAY, KIFACE, KIFACE_I, SEARCH_STACK, PGM_BASE, PGM_KICAD,
        PGM_SINGLE_TOP,
    *   Remove "Return" prefix on many function names.
    *   Remove obvious comments from CMakeLists.txt files, and from else() and endif()s.
    *   Fix building boost for use in a DSO on linux.
    *   Remove some of the assumptions in the CMakeLists.txt files that windows had
        to be the host platform when building windows binaries.
    *   Reduce the number of wxStrings being constructed at program load time via
        static construction.
    *   Pass wxConfigBase* to all SaveSettings() and LoadSettings() functions so that
        these functions are useful even when the wxConfigBase comes from another
        source, as is the case in the KICAD_MANAGER_FRAME.
    *   Move the setting of the KIPRJMOD environment variable into class PROJECT,
        so that it can be moved into a project variable soon, and out of FP_LIB_TABLE.
    *   Add the KIWAY_PLAYER which is associated with a particular PROJECT, and all
        its child wxFrames and wxDialogs now have a Kiway() member function which
        returns a KIWAY& that that window tree branch is in support of.  This is like
        wxWindows DNA in that child windows get this member with proper value at time
        of construction.
    *   Anticipate some of the needs for milestones B) and C) and make code
        adjustments now in an effort to reduce work in those milestones.
    *   No testing has been done for python scripting, since milestone C) has that
        being largely reworked and re-thought-out.
